Vulnerability Summary

The Transparent Inter-Process Communication (TIPC) functionality in Linux kernel 2.6.16-rc1 up to and including 2.6.33, and possibly other versions, allows local users to cause a denial of service (kernel OOPS) by sending datagrams through AF_TIPC before entering network mode, which triggers a NULL pointer dereference.
